A wrapper directive around the Eonasdan Datepicker v4 component.
The Angular Eonasdan Datetimepicker is a sleek and powerful wrapper directive designed for Angular 2 applications, built around the trusted bootstrap-datetimepicker component. Ideal for developers looking for a customizable date and time selection tool, this directive makes it easy to integrate datetime pickers into your Angular projects. With seamless installation through package managers like Bower or npm, users can quickly get the datetimepicker up and running, allowing for a more efficient development experience.
This directive not only streamlines the process of adding datetime pickers to your application but also ensures a range of customization options to suit various requirements. Whether you’re needing simple date selection or more complex linked datetime functionalities, this directive offers flexibility and ease of use for Angular developers.
Easy Installation: Quickly install the directive using Bower or npm, or manually download it to add to your project.
Simple Implementation: Utilizing the datetimepicker is straightforward—simply add the datetimepicker tag and bind it with the ng-model attribute for effective data handling.
Custom Validation Support: Easily integrate custom validation by using this directive on input elements, making it beneficial for applications that require strict data integrity.
All Options Supported: Access the complete range of configuration settings from the original bootstrap-datetimepicker library, allowing for detailed customization according to your project needs.
Events Handling: Hook into events using optional parameters, such as on-change and on-click, to execute specific functions when the datetime picker is interacted with.
Linked Datetimepickers: Implement linked datetimepickers effortlessly, which can improve user experience by connecting related date and time fields.
Responsive Design: The datetimepicker is designed to work seamlessly with input groups or standalone inputs, providing a uniform experience across different setups.
Community Support: Engage with a vibrant community on GitHub for troubleshooting and enhancements, ensuring that any issues encountered can be addressed collaboratively.